52 weeks - Week 2

February 04, 2014

2/52 - In the early morning hours 

Hi everyone,

In my last blog post I showed you my image for the first week of my 52 week project. I am currently in week 5 but still have to take that image since I have not found the time to do that yet.

The theme for week two was "Red". While I thought about and sketched several images for this theme, in the end I went for a different approach and that rather spontaneously. I woke up early on the day I took it (it was a weekend and there was no need to get up really) but the moment I started waking up, for some reason I started thinking about the theme and I just couldn't go back to sleep.

I had bought a bunch of roses the day before and they seemed just too beautiful to not use for a photo so I eventually decided that I would use the roses. From this decision, it didn't take a long time to decide on a dress and a pose which would work for my photo. I was extra lucky because when I then looked out of the window, I saw that there was fog outside! This is quite a rare thing in the city so I quickly packed my stuff, grabbed my camera and went out to shoot.

I set the focus by back-focusing and then twirled around in my dress with my roses for quite a while and was looked at funnily by people walking their dogs early in the morning. When I was sure I had the photo I wanted to use, I took photos from all around the spot I was in to have enough material for an expansion later on. I often use the Brenizer method which I can only recommend if you are working with a 35 or 50 mm lens. I also made sure I had a few images with the roses in different spots.

Then I went home and worked on the photo for a while, first expanding it, then adding the moving part of the dress from another photo I took, adding the roses and then working on light and tones.
